console.log와 주석을 처리하는 방법에 대해 알아본다 ! 💡 console.log란? 자바스크립트의 대표적인 디버깅 방법이다. 쉽게 말하자면 Javascript 가 괄호 안의 값을 화면에 출력 할 수 있도록 도와주는 기능이다. 💡 console.log 사용
변수 (variable) 의미 선언하는 방법 이름 정하기 활용 예시 Javascript 데이터 타입의 종류
String String이란? String 서로 합치기 String 총 길이 구하기 Method Number String 💡 String - 1.
함수 (function) 함수란? 함수의 정의와 호출 함수 정의(선언) 하기 함수 호출(실행) 하기 함수의 반환(Return)
Add Divide Increment a Number Decrement a Number Finding a Remainder 📏 Add 1) 2)
조건문 Boolean 타입과 조건문과의 관계 비교 연산자 논리 연산자 1. 🥝 Boolean 타입과 조건문과의 관계 Boolean 타입은 True(참)과 False(거짓)을 판별할 때 사용하는 데이터 타입이다. => Js는 대소문자를 판별
Hoist의 사전적 의미는 'to raise or pull something up to a higher position, often using ropes or special equipment' 이라고 한다. 즉, '줄이나 특별한 기구 따위를 사용하여 어떠한 것을 높은
배열이란? 선언하는 방법 배열 요소에 접근하기 배열의 요소 수정, 길이 구하기, 추가, 삭제 배열의 요소 수정하기 배열의 길이 구하기 배열의 요소 추가하기 배열의 요소 삭제하기 배열 속에 배열 추가하기 배열의 가장
반복문이란 프로그램 내에서 똑같은 명령을 일정 횟수만큼 혹은 개발자가 원하는 횟수만큼 반복하여 수행하도록 제어하는 실행문이다. 프로그램이 처리하는 대부분의 코드는 반복적인 형태가 많으므로, 가장 많이 사용되는 실행문 중 하나라고 한다.예를 들어 'Hello World'
함수의 특징 - 값 callbackFunction Array의 filter() 메서드를 공부하다가 callbackFunction 이라는 개념을 알게 되어 정리하려고 한다. callbackFunction 이라는 개념을 정리하기 전에 관련된 함수의 특징에 대해
slice() filter() include() concat() 🥝 slice() slice 메서드는 특정 배열에서 인덱스로 선택된 요소들을 새로운 배열로 반환한다. 또한 splice 메서드와는 다르게 원본(original) 배열을 바꾸지 않기 때문
우선 예제를 통해 알아본다.빈 배열 myArray에 100부터 110까지 요소를 추가하기기존에 가지고 있던 개념 지식을 살려서 강의 듣기 전에 혼자서 코드를 짜봤는데 결과가 제대로 나왔다!반복문이 제대로 순회하고 있는지를 확인하는 가장 쉬운 방법은 console을 찍어
객체는 자바스크립트의 데이터 타입 중 하나이다. 객체란 이름(key)과 값(value)으로 구성된 프로퍼티(property)의 정렬되지 않은 집합이다. 객체는 Array 와 다르게 중괄호 사이에 데이터(value)를 담는다. 또한 데이터 앞에 key 라고 하여 이름을
앞서 array를 배울 때는 array의 데이터에 접근하기 위해서 index0, index1 등으로 데이터에 접근했다. 객체에서는 프로퍼티의 key를 이용하여 value 값에 접근하게 되는데 이 접근 방식에는 2가지의 방식이 있다.가장 흔하게 쓰이는 방법이다. 말 그대
객체 수정, 프로퍼티 추가, 삭제 중첩 객체 접근 🥝 객체 수정, 프로퍼티 추가, 삭제 객체 수정 Dot Notation Bracket Notation 객체 프로퍼티 추가 Dot Notation Bracket Notation 객체 프로퍼티 삭제 Do
비동기 적으로 처리되는 단순한 코드도 어떤 과정을 통해 화면에 구현되는지 궁금하다면?
함수가 있는 코드들은 어떤 과정을 거쳐서 우리에 보여지고 실행 되어질까?
사용자의 정보를 담는 user 라는 변수를 선언하고 name과 age의 속성 값을 담고 있는 객체를 아래와 같이 할당했다고 친다.그런데 어느 순간 user 라고 하는 사용자에 대한 정보가 담긴 변수를 사용하다가 아래 코드와 같이 해당 속성 값들을 담고 있는 객체에 다른